T4O it is just my opinion but he is no different than the pump news letters really. Look at when he started calling it.

Like a promo news letter they call their winners after the fact. So a stock goes up 10% and the next day it goes up 10% And they call their new winner. Other people sign on to the pump and while the promoters are selling the market is buying and they go up 100% In the end the promoters do not take the credit for the PPS climbing the 100% from when they announced it they claim 10000% from the beginning.

Once a stock is up a gazzilion % and the pumpers start selling the PPS begins to fall. That is when Sykes and people like him come in and talk about shorting. It is obviously on a retrace but they will claim they called it.

If Sykes was right on KBLB he would have been shorting it on the way up and covering on the way down not the other way around. He would have called it as a shorting target when it crossed the .10 PPS. I would have to believe him if at .06 he had called the short if it crossed .10. He didnt. He waited till we were well in the .20 and had dropped to the .15 area and then said he is shorting.

I have never found a promoter or shorter news letter that called a PPS before it happened.

I have a spam box full of them and I let it build for 2000 spams and go back and look for the very first time a site calls a buy or sell and they are always off by days or even weeks.

If all the traders get hooked to one like with PSC a few years back they would call it and everyone would jump on board. If you were not greedy you could take your share but those news letters only show up every few years and they dont last long before there is trouble with the SEC

So JMHO If you want to believe in someone believe in someone who has called a win long before the win happened. They are rare to non existent.
